Rely on Airmar’s new broadband transducers for your ultimate fishing mission. Whether you’re a commercial fisherman, charter captain, or tournament angler, there’s a new game in town! Chirp transducers enable bottom detection down to 3,000m (10,000’) with 5 to 10 times greater detail and resolution so precise it’s possible to distinguish between individual baitfish, game fish, and underwater structures. One transducer delivers up to 80 kHz of total bandwidth in just one installation, saving customers time and money.
High—CHIRPS from 130 kHz to 210 kHz, 15° to 9° beamwidth
20° tilted version, 1KW
80 kHz of total bandwidth from one transducer
Depth & fast-response water-temperature sensor
Bronze transducer housing
Boat Size: Up to 11 m (36’)
Hull Type: Fiberglass or wood
Exclusive Xducer ID® technology

Q: What is the Airmar B175H used for?
A: The B175H is a high-performance thru-hull transducer ideal for sonar imaging, providing clear, detailed bottom readings and excellent target separation.
Q: What is the advantage of the 20° tilt?
A: The 20° tilt ensures optimal coverage and depth performance, enhancing your ability to detect fish and underwater structures.
Q: Does it require additional cables?
A: Yes, the B175H requires a Mix and Match cable for easy integration with your marine electronics.
Q: Is the transducer durable?
A: Absolutely, the bronze housing provides long-lasting durability, making it ideal for harsh marine environments.
Q: What type of boats is this compatible with?
A: The B175H is versatile and suitable for various boat types, offering reliable sonar performance in both fresh and saltwater.
